What are the impacts of not having a catalytic converter?
1 Answers
The following are the impacts on a vehicle without a catalytic converter: 1. The engine emission warning light on the combination instrument panel will illuminate, and the vehicle's exhaust emissions will severely exceed standards. 2. While driving on the road, the vehicle may be caught for violations and face penalties such as fines. 3. If the vehicle reaches the annual inspection period, it will fail the inspection. Additional Information: The catalytic converter is installed between the engine exhaust manifold and the muffler. It converts harmful gases such as CO, CH, and NOx produced by engine combustion into harmless carbon dioxide, water, and nitrogen through oxidation and reduction reactions within the catalytic converter's honeycomb-structured ceramics and precious metals. Since this converter can simultaneously transform three major harmful substances in the exhaust into harmless ones, it is called a three-way catalytic converter.
